Abstract
Henoch-Schonlein purpura (HSP) is the most common vasculitis affecting mainly children and its etiology and pathogenesis are still unclear. In recent years, some studies have shown that the polymorphisms of certain cytokine genes, e. g. , Interleukin gene, cell adhesion molecule gene, vascular endothelial growth factor gene, transforming growth factor gene, etc. , are correlated with the pathogenesis, susceptibility, progress in pathology and prognosis of HSP. Therefore, comprehensive analysis of the association between cytokine gene polymorphisms and HSP would be important may provide clues for clinical to understanding the nature of HSP on the genetic level and new research and new treatment in future.
